comparemela.com
Home
Champlain College Campus Life
Top Locations Tagged with Champlain College Campus Life
Champlain College Campus Life in Canada - J4P3P2/University near saint-lambert/University near Saint Lambert
1). Champlain College Campus Saint Lambert Longueuil, Anjou, Prince Edward Island
vimarsana © 2020. All Rights Reserved.